Lines Matching refs:data

11 /**	PicturePlayer is used to play picture data. */
116 PicturePlayer::PicturePlayer(const void *data, size_t size, BList *pictures)
117 : fData(data),
168 const char *data = reinterpret_cast<const char *>(fData);
175 int16 op = *reinterpret_cast<const int16 *>(data);
176 int32 size = *reinterpret_cast<const int32 *>(data + 2);
178 data += 6;
191 *reinterpret_cast<const BPoint *>(data)); /* where */
198 *reinterpret_cast<const BPoint *>(data), /* start */
199 *reinterpret_cast<const BPoint *>(data + sizeof(BPoint))); /* end */
206 *reinterpret_cast<const BRect *>(data)); /* rect */
213 *reinterpret_cast<const BRect *>(data)); /* rect */
220 *reinterpret_cast<const BRect *>(data), /* rect */
221 *reinterpret_cast<const BPoint *>(data + sizeof(BRect))); /* radii */
228 *reinterpret_cast<const BRect *>(data), /* rect */
229 *reinterpret_cast<const BPoint *>(data + sizeof(BRect))); /* radii */
236 reinterpret_cast<const BPoint *>(data));
243 reinterpret_cast<const BPoint *>(data));
250 *reinterpret_cast<const BPoint *>(data), /* center */
251 *reinterpret_cast<const BPoint *>(data + sizeof(BPoint)), /* radii */
252 *reinterpret_cast<const float *>(data + 2 * sizeof(BPoint)), /* startTheta */
253 *reinterpret_cast<const float *>(data + 2 * sizeof(BPoint) + sizeof(float))); /* arcTheta */
260 *reinterpret_cast<const BPoint *>(data), /* center */
261 *reinterpret_cast<const BPoint *>(data + sizeof(BPoint)), /* radii */
262 *reinterpret_cast<const float *>(data + 2 * sizeof(BPoint)), /* startTheta */
263 *reinterpret_cast<const float *>(data + 2 * sizeof(BPoint) + sizeof(float))); /* arcTheta */
269 const BRect *rect = reinterpret_cast<const BRect *>(data);
278 const BRect *rect = reinterpret_cast<const BRect *>(data);
287 int32 numPoints = *reinterpret_cast<const int32 *>(data);
290 reinterpret_cast<const BPoint *>(data + sizeof(int32)), /* points */
291 *reinterpret_cast<const uint8 *>(data + sizeof(int32) + numPoints * sizeof(BPoint))); /* is-closed */
298 *reinterpret_cast<const int32 *>(data), /* numPoints */
299 reinterpret_cast<const BPoint *>(data + sizeof(int32))); /* points */
307 int32 opCount = *reinterpret_cast<const int32 *>(data);
308 int32 ptCount = *reinterpret_cast<const int32 *>(data + sizeof(int32));
309 const uint32 *opList = reinterpret_cast<const uint32 *>(data + 2 * sizeof(int32));
310 const BPoint *ptList = reinterpret_cast<const BPoint *>(data + 2 * sizeof(int32) + opCount * sizeof(uint32));
312 // TODO: remove BShape data copying
324 reinterpret_cast<const char *>(data + 2 * sizeof(float)), /* string */
325 *reinterpret_cast<const float *>(data), /* escapement.space */
326 *reinterpret_cast<const float *>(data + sizeof(float))); /* escapement.nonspace */
333 *reinterpret_cast<const BRect *>(data), /* src */
334 *reinterpret_cast<const BRect *>(data + 1 * sizeof(BRect)), /* dst */
335 *reinterpret_cast<const int32 *>(data + 2 * sizeof(BRect)), /* width */
336 *reinterpret_cast<const int32 *>(data + 2 * sizeof(BRect) + 1 * sizeof(int32)), /* height */
337 *reinterpret_cast<const int32 *>(data + 2 * sizeof(BRect) + 2 * sizeof(int32)), /* bytesPerRow */
338 *reinterpret_cast<const int32 *>(data + 2 * sizeof(BRect) + 3 * sizeof(int32)), /* pixelFormat */
339 *reinterpret_cast<const int32 *>(data + 2 * sizeof(BRect) + 4 * sizeof(int32)), /* flags */
340 reinterpret_cast<const void *>(data + 2 * sizeof(BRect) + 5 * sizeof(int32))); /* data */
347 *reinterpret_cast<const BPoint *>(data),
348 *reinterpret_cast<const int32 *>(data + sizeof(BPoint)));
355 const uint32 numRects = *reinterpret_cast<const uint32 *>(data);
356 const BRect *rects = reinterpret_cast<const BRect *>(data + sizeof(uint32));
403 *reinterpret_cast<const BPoint *>(data)); /* origin */
410 *reinterpret_cast<const BPoint *>(data)); /* location */
417 *reinterpret_cast<const int16 *>(data)); /* mode */
424 *reinterpret_cast<const int16 *>(data), /* cap-mode */
425 *reinterpret_cast<const int16 *>(data + 1 * sizeof(int16)), /* join-mode */
426 *reinterpret_cast<const float *>(data + 2 * sizeof(int16))); /* miter-limit */
433 *reinterpret_cast<const float *>(data)); /* size */
440 *reinterpret_cast<const rgb_color *>(data)); /* color */
447 *reinterpret_cast<const rgb_color *>(data)); /* color */
454 *reinterpret_cast<const pattern *>(data)); /* pattern */
461 *reinterpret_cast<const float *>(data)); /* scale */
468 reinterpret_cast<const char *>(data)); /* string */
475 reinterpret_cast<const char *>(data)); /* string */
482 *reinterpret_cast<const int32 *>(data)); /* spacing */
489 *reinterpret_cast<const float *>(data)); /* size */
496 *reinterpret_cast<const float *>(data)); /* rotation */
503 *reinterpret_cast<const int32 *>(data)); /* encoding */
510 *reinterpret_cast<const int32 *>(data)); /* flags */
517 *reinterpret_cast<const float *>(data)); /* shear */
524 *reinterpret_cast<const int32 *>(data)); /* flags */
531 *reinterpret_cast<const int16 *>(data), /* alphaSrcMode */
532 *reinterpret_cast<const int16 *>(data + sizeof(int16))); /* alphaFncMode */
544 data += size;